Analysis

Denmark recorded 81.5 years for life expectancy in 2021.

That represents a change of down 0.1% on the previous year and up 2.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, life expectancy in Denmark peaked at 81.6 years in 2020 and was at its lowest, 72.4 years, in 1960.

Denmark ranks 18th of 49 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 56 years of available data.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 72.8 years 72.4 years 73.2 years 4
1970s 73.9 years 73.3 years 74.7 years 10
1980s 74.62 years 74.2 years 74.9 years 10
1990s 75.64 years 74.9 years 76.6 years 10
2000s 77.91 years 76.9 years 79 years 10
2010s 80.58 years 79.3 years 81.5 years 10
2020s 81.55 years 81.5 years 81.6 years 2
